The long-rumored private equity buyout of 3Com Corp. came to fruition yesterday, as Bain Capital and Chinese networking company Huawei Technologies acquired the communications networking company for $2.2 billion in cash.

“We believe that this agreement better positions to establish itself as a global networking leader, which will benefit our employees, our customers, and our partners,” said president Edgar Masri. [Full Story]

See also the CNN story that warns that 3Com’s sale will allow China to more easily eavesdrop in the U.S. while making it harder for U.S. Intelligence tap into China’s networks.
